Default Antec 300 & a 5800 series?

Im not going to be buying one for a while, but i am curious as to if my current case will fit it.

I tried to measure it and it seems just shy of 11 inches of room. Can anybody confirm a 5800 fitting or not fitting?

He means non-reference coolers.

You'll notice that all the 5870s out right now look mostly the same. That's because they're using the reference cooler, and in a few months companies will be coming out with their own (probably better) coolers.
